Lines Matching refs:sg_dma_len
85 while (offset && offset >= sg_dma_len(sg)) { in bttv_risc_packed()
86 offset -= sg_dma_len(sg); in bttv_risc_packed()
89 if (bpl <= sg_dma_len(sg)-offset) { in bttv_risc_packed()
99 (sg_dma_len(sg)-offset)); in bttv_risc_packed()
101 todo -= (sg_dma_len(sg)-offset); in bttv_risc_packed()
104 while (todo > sg_dma_len(sg)) { in bttv_risc_packed()
106 sg_dma_len(sg)); in bttv_risc_packed()
108 todo -= sg_dma_len(sg); in bttv_risc_packed()
188 while (yoffset && yoffset >= sg_dma_len(ysg)) { in bttv_risc_planar()
189 yoffset -= sg_dma_len(ysg); in bttv_risc_planar()
192 while (uoffset && uoffset >= sg_dma_len(usg)) { in bttv_risc_planar()
193 uoffset -= sg_dma_len(usg); in bttv_risc_planar()
196 while (voffset && voffset >= sg_dma_len(vsg)) { in bttv_risc_planar()
197 voffset -= sg_dma_len(vsg); in bttv_risc_planar()
203 if (yoffset + ylen > sg_dma_len(ysg)) in bttv_risc_planar()
204 ylen = sg_dma_len(ysg) - yoffset; in bttv_risc_planar()
206 if (uoffset + (ylen>>hshift) > sg_dma_len(usg)) in bttv_risc_planar()
207 ylen = (sg_dma_len(usg) - uoffset) << hshift; in bttv_risc_planar()
208 if (voffset + (ylen>>hshift) > sg_dma_len(vsg)) in bttv_risc_planar()
209 ylen = (sg_dma_len(vsg) - voffset) << hshift; in bttv_risc_planar()